Question about accelerometers. by DirteMcGirte in virtualpinball

[–]arnoz_fr 0 points1 point  (0 children)

According to MJR words about it :

Traditionally, VP and other simulators accepted accelerometer input in

"raw" form, reading the instantaneous accelerations reported by the

sensor. Newer VP versions support an alternative model where your I/O

controller device uses the acceleration readings to calculate the

moment-to-moment velocity of the cabinet's motion, and passes the

velocity to VP instead of the raw acceleration data. The advantage of

this approach is that the device can do this calculation much more

accurately than the simulator can, thanks to its direct, high-speed

access to the sensor readings. The velocity is ultimately the only

number that matters in the simulation, so better accuracy in the

velocity calculation should yield a more natural effect in the

simulation.
